Cyber attacks are a significant threat to businesses in the UK, with 50% of UK businesses reporting a cyber attack in 2024. In fact, 81% of these businesses hit by cyberattacks are small to mid-sized, with the average cost reaching £10,830. Yet, just 19% have a cyber incident response plan in place, as recommended by the UK’s National Cyber Security Centre (NCSC). As more small and medium-sized businesses (SMBs) rely on cloud technology to run critical business functions, having a cloud-...